How much do warehouse inventory control man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average yearly pay for warehouse inventory control manager in Madison, AL is $51,873.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,100.00 and $59,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a warehouse inventory control manager do?

A Warehouse Inventory Control Manager is responsible for overseeing inventory levels, ensuring accurate record-keeping, and managing the flow of goods within a warehouse. They coordinate with warehouse staff to receive, store, and ship products efficiently while minimizing discrepancies and losses. Their duties often include implementing inventory control systems, conducting regular audits, and optimizing storage space to maintain accurate stock counts. By closely monitoring inventory, they help reduce costs and improve operational efficiency.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a warehouse inventory control man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Warehouse Inventory Control Manager, you need expertise in inventory management, logistics, and supply chain processes, often supported by a bachelor's degree in business, logistics, or a related field. Familiarity with warehouse management systems (WMS), ERP software, and inventory tracking tools is typically required, and certifications like APICS CPIM are advantageous.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and effective leadership and communication abilities set top performers apart in this role. These skills are crucial for maintaining inventory accuracy, ensuring efficient operations, and minimizing costly errors in warehouse environments.

What are some common challenges faced by warehouse inventory control managers, and how can they be addressed?

Warehouse Inventory Control Managers often encounter challenges such as maintaining accurate inventory records, managing discrepancies, and balancing stock levels to meet demand without overstocking. These issues can be addressed by implementing robust inventory management systems, conducting regular cycle counts, and fostering strong communication with purchasing, receiving, and shipping teams. Staying proactive and embracing continuous improvement practices can help ensure efficient operations and minimize costly errors.

What is the difference between Warehouse Inventory Control Manager vs Warehouse Inventory Specialist?

AspectWarehouse Inventory Control ManagerWarehouse Inventory Specialist
CredentialsTypically requires inventory management certifications or related experienceOften requires basic inventory or warehouse operation certifications
Work EnvironmentSupervises inventory processes, manages teams, and oversees inventory accuracyPerforms inventory counts, data entry, and stock organization
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in warehouses, distribution centers, and logistics companiesCommon in warehouses, retail distribution, and manufacturing facilities

The Warehouse Inventory Control Manager focuses on overseeing inventory accuracy, managing staff, and implementing control procedures. In contrast, the Warehouse Inventory Specialist handles day-to-day inventory tasks like counting and data entry. Both roles are essential for efficient warehouse operations but differ in scope and responsibilities.

Primary Responsibilities
  • Process incoming hardware and raw material for Inventory.
  • Create labeling to identify material receipts.
  • Perform inventory control tasks within DELTEK Costpoint management system.
  • Process incoming and outgoing subcontract materials and assemblies.
  • Communicate and coordinate with Production Control Planners.
  • Move materials between an Inventory Management Warehouse and Production Floor using a fork-lift or pallet jack.
  • Maintain an Inventory Bin System to store materials.

Basic Qualifications
  • High School diploma/GED with 2-4 years of relevant experience.
  • Experience working in the Manufacturing industry or relevant Inventory experience.
  • Candidate must be able to routinely lift objects up to 35-45 pounds.
  • Ability to stand for long periods of time.
  • Must be able to work overtime as needed.
  • Must be a US Citizen and possess (and be able to maintain) a Final Secret Clearance OR meet the eligibility to obtain (and maintain) a Secret Clearance.

This posting is for multiple opportunities ranging in years of experience. Level of opportunity, including compensation, will be matched to a candidate's experience.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Inventory Control with knowledge of Hazmat and Shipping/Receiving functions.
  • The preferred candidate will have 2 years of applicable working experience working in the Manufacturing industry or relevant Inventory experience.
  • Experience using DELTEK Costpoint, Microsoft Windows, and Microsoft office Suite (Word, Excel, and Microsoft outlook).
